ST. LOUIS PARK (AP) - A Twin Cities suburb could be the first in Minnesota to completely ban plastic bags.

A majority of City Council members in St. Louis Park are supporting the ban. But council member Anne Mavity says they will gather input from residents before voting on it.

Council member Tim Brausen says he hopes the community will be a leader on the environmental issue. Brausen says leaders must look at what's healthy and sustainable, not what's cheapest and easiest.

Many cities in California have similar bag bans. But, a statewide ban there has faced fierce opposition from the bag industry and a vote has been pushed ahead to November 2016.
